A load cell display is a device used to show the measurement readings from a load cell, which is a transducer that converts force or weight into an electrical signal. The display typically shows the weight or force applied to the load cell in real-time, and may also include features such as tare function, peak hold, and unit conversion. Load cell displays are commonly used in industrial and commercial applications for monitoring and controlling the weight or force of various objects and materials.
